antipasto style pasta salad
I always make this as part of my party dishes to pair up with my other buffet style foods.It's a hit and a change from the usual mayo type pasta salads.
prep time
15 Min
cook time
15 Min
method
Stove Top
yield
party crowd (?10-15)
Ingredients
- 1 box tri-colored twist pasta
- 1 can black olives (drained)
- 1 package small red grape tomatoes
- 1 bunch green onions, chopped
- 1 package mozzarella cheese or cheddar if preferred
- 1/2 pound genoa salami (ask deli to cut it in one chunk)
- 1 bottle italian salad dressing
- 1/2 cup chopped pepper(red, green or yellow for added color)
- /2 cup chopped celery
- OPTIONAL INGREDIENTS
- 1 stick pepperoni, sliced 1/4 inch thick and halved
- 1 stick pepperjack or jalenpeno cheese( land 0' lakes has one)
How To Make antipasto style pasta salad
-
Step 1Boil pasta as directed. If you prefer another type of pasta the recipe works well with almost anything.Drain and place in a bowl, adding all the other ingredients except the cheese, meat and salad dressing. Cube the cheese and meat into small bites and place in 2 plastic bags, cheese in one and meat in the other and place in the refrigerator.
-
Step 2Add salad dressing over the pasta and vegetables and mix well.At this point you can refrigerate this,covered. Add the cubed meat and cheeses about 1/2 hour before the event or before serving so the cheeses don't get wet and mushy and mix well.
